Position Purpose
This role provides administrative and accounting support to the Shared Services Group, with a primary focus on accounts payable processing and credit card transactions. The position plays a key role in ensuring accurate, timely financial operations and maintaining strong internal controls.
Key Responsibilities
Transaction Processing
- Process credit card transactions through online platforms
- Enter and process non-ERS (Evaluated Receipt Settlement) invoices
- Review and analyze freight files from third-party providers
- Process employee expense reports in Concur
- Post and reconcile Concur-related entries
- Perform monthly account reconciliations
- Assist with financial reporting and analysis as needed
- Support and maintain the 1099 reporting process
- Ensure accurate recordkeeping in compliance with company policies and retention requirements
- Assist with special projects and reporting as needed
- Collaborate with internal teams to improve processes and efficiency
Education
- Associate’s degree in Accounting or related field required
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field preferred
- 2–4 years of accounts payable or general accounting experience
- Working knowledge of accounts payable and accounts receivable processes
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Excel, Outlook, Word)
- Experience working with ERP systems
- Familiarity with Concur or similar expense management systems preferred
- Strong attention to detail and accuracy
- Excellent organizational and time management skills
- Ability to prioritize and meet deadlines in a fast-paced environment
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ills
- Primarily desk-based role with regular computer use
- May require extended periods of sitting and working at a computer
